David Walton left this review about Little Green Dragon
Visited 03/06/25
Cask offering was the Gold from Five Points, Cosmic Pale Peach from Tiny Rebel, Manchester Bitter from Marble and the Railway Porter also from Five Points (and as i didn't note, from memory, on a longer stay here i had at least some of all). Keg offering was Martina lager from Bohem, Sunburst mango & apricot sour and the Post Run pale ale both from Mad Squirrel and the London Black from Anspach & Hobday. Cider offering Rosie's Pig from Weston's, Half-a sec from Bollhayes, Mango from Seacider and a Perry from Oliver's.
This is a fantastic shop conversion and so small and cosy cask and keg emporium par excellence. Boarded with bar counter in rear left-hand corner in front of the cold room where the casks and kegs are stored. Mish mash of furniture, mish mash of stuff on the walls. Didn’t need many in for it to be busy and vibrant, indeed most in when I visited were playing a board game. Not much other descriptive stuff but recognition that this is a fantastic venue to trek to and re trek to, emphasis on trek unless like me you arrived and left by Uber – places to go, people to see etc (OK pubs and their bar staff).

Tris C left this review about Little Green Dragon
As mentioned, this is either (a.) a labour of love to reach if you don’t live in N21 or; (b.) a short walk if you do. As described below, this pub’s name is a homage to the late 18th century Green Dragon which closed in 2015, now a Waitrose, 300 yards south of here, which I stupidly failed to visit when I was last up here in February 2010.
Recently beatified by CAMRA as Greater London Pub of the Year 2024, the interior is small as befits a micropub, with a laminate floor, mismatched tall chunky furniture, aluminium keg stools, black sofas and a corner pew. Décor takes the form of knickknacks and a multitude of pump clips, along with an omnibus departure board, listing only those going north, from where customers were undoubtedly drawn, an older slightly hippy crowd – one a vicar with dog collar – along with a troupe of spent minstrels, making for a jovial atmosphere at the time of my Tuesday visit at just gone 9.00pm.
Sticking to halves, the cask selection amounted to Beerblefish Pan Galactic Pale (£2.30), Ilkley Blonde (£2.20), Mighty Oak Gorgeous George (£2.20) and Front Row Wot It’s Cherry (£2.40), all on fine form, served by an effusive and knowledgeable barman, though in tulip glasses, not lined as was led to believe by CAMRA. In addition, there were four keg/key keg options and ciders – questionably ‘real’ – in the form of Rosie’s (certainly not ‘real’), two from Seacider (‘real’?) and Duddas Tun (no idea). There was an old church hymns’ board listing spirits – bottled in nature – (donated by the vicar?); a cornucopia of games included table skittles, shove ha’penny and Carrom
Micros can be a bit hit and miss: loved the one by the station in Burton, loved the one by the station in Hove but wouldn’t return to the one in Oxford’s Headington; aside from the needy dogs blocking the aisle and plonking their paws on my table (of all things), this is a great place – all it needs is a railway station.

Steve of N21 left this review about Little Green Dragon
Fortunately, compared to Moby, it’s not a mission to get here when you live in N21. Just announced that it has been awarded the Enfield and Barnet CAMRA branch POTY again.
Four ales from cask and then up to four from keykeg and keg. The pull through is such that I have popped in for a Saturday lunchtime pint and then when I popped in again later in the evening, two of the casks had been changed.
Decor and layout has worn in nicely since opening and additional transport themed items have been added, such as a large framed direction board that used to adorn the front of an early 1900’s Palmers Green trolley bus, that a mate of mine discovered in his parents house attic and donated to Richard at the LGD after taking it on Antiques Roadshow to get Fiona and crew to confirm it wasn’t of great worth and would not affect Richard’s building and contents insurance.
There are now regular music nights with local musicians doing turns and the occasional pop up kitchen out back during the weekend, although as a rule of thumb there is generally no food here outside of bar snacks.
